Originally posted by SonicAaron View PostWith dealers if you're buying new is the price on the VW website pretty much solid? If you're paying via a credit package with VW do you basically have ZERO negotiating power?
As for finance it will depend - if its standard finance then it shouldn't impact your negotiated price. If it's a specific under-market interest rate sold by VW Finance then often the restriction will be that the car must be sold at list price.. then it's a case of calculating whether you're better off with the low finance or not.
